Types of Drywall Estimating Software

When it comes to drywall estimating software, there are two main types: standalone software and project management suites. Both of these options have their own unique features and benefits, and choosing the right one for your construction business will depend on your specific needs and budget.

Standalone Software Standalone software is a specialized tool that focuses solely on drywall estimating and cost management. These programs are designed to streamline the estimating process and provide accurate cost calculations for your projects. They often come with advanced features such as material takeoff, labor tracking, and project scheduling.

Project Management Suites

On the other hand, project management suites offer a more comprehensive solution for construction cost management.

In addition to drywall estimating, these suites also include features such as project planning, budget management, and team collaboration tools. This can be a great option for larger construction companies that need to manage multiple projects at once.

Key Features to Look For

Material TakeoffOne of the most essential features to look for in drywall estimating software is material takeoff.

This allows you to accurately measure and estimate the materials needed for your construction project. With this feature, you can avoid over or under ordering materials, saving you time and money in the long run.

Cost Tracking

Another important feature to consider is cost tracking. This feature allows you to keep track of all expenses related to your construction project, including labor, materials, and equipment. By having a clear overview of your costs, you can make informed decisions and ensure that your project stays within budget.

Bid Management

Bid management is crucial for any construction project, and having this feature in your drywall estimating software can streamline the process.

It allows you to easily create and send bids to subcontractors, track their responses, and compare quotes. This not only saves you time but also ensures that you get the best deals for your project.

Drawbacks and Limitations

Understanding Potential Challenges Before Making a DecisionWhile drywall estimating software offers numerous benefits, it's important to also consider the potential drawbacks and limitations before making a decision. One of the main challenges with using this type of software is the initial learning curve.

If you're used to manually estimating and managing costs, it may take some time to adapt to the new system and fully utilize all of its features. Another limitation to keep in mind is the cost of the software itself. While it can ultimately save you time and money in the long run, there is usually an upfront cost to purchase and implement the software. Additionally, there may be ongoing subscription fees or maintenance costs. It's also important to consider compatibility with your current systems and processes. If the software is not compatible or requires significant changes to your existing processes, it may not be worth the investment. Lastly, it's important to note that drywall estimating software is not foolproof.

It relies on accurate data input and assumptions, so there is still room for error. It's important to double check calculations and use your own judgment when making decisions based on the software's estimates.
